Hugh Jackman is an Australian actor, singer, and producer, born on October 12, 1968, in Sydney, Australia, to Grace McNeil and Christopher John Jackman. His parents, originally from England, immigrated to Australia and were devout Christians. Jackman is the youngest of five children. After his parents separated when he was eight years old, his mother moved back to England while he remained in Australia with his father and siblings.
Growing up, Jackman enjoyed the outdoors, frequently going on camping trips and visiting the beach. He attended Pymble Public School and later enrolled at the all-boys Knox Grammar School on Sydney's Upper North Shore. His interest in performance emerged during high school, where he starred in a school production of My Fair Lady in 1985. He later pursued higher education at the University of Technology Sydney, graduating with a Bachelor of Arts in Communications in 1991.
Following his graduation, Jackman began his acting career with minor roles in film and stage productions. He trained further at the Western Australian Academy of Performing Arts in Perth, where he refined his craft. His talent and dedication quickly earned him recognition in the Australian theatre scene, setting the foundation for his future success.
Jackman's major breakthrough came in 2000 when he was cast as Wolverine in Bryan Singer’s film X-Men. Originally a last-minute replacement, his portrayal of the rugged, clawed mutant garnered widespread acclaim and launched him to international stardom. His performance became synonymous with the character, leading to appearances in nine X-Men films over a span of 17 years.
In 2017, Jackman concluded his portrayal of Wolverine with the critically acclaimed film Logan. His performance was praised for its depth and emotional gravitas, marking a powerful end to his run as one of the most iconic characters in modern superhero cinema.
Hugh Jackman married Australian actress and producer Deborra-Lee Furness on April 11, 1996. The couple met on the set of the Australian television series Correlli and have remained together since. Known for their enduring relationship, they have adopted two children and are actively involved in various charitable causes, particularly those focused on adoption and children's welfare.
